I'm looking for recomendations for a Vacuum Sealer as I'm interested in ways to cut costs. For example, have been buying pre-cooked Ham at £2.00 + for 4 slices, but can get a 900g joint for around a fiver, which would last us for 2 or 3 weeks

I do that for ham as well. A 700g joint does me for 4 weeks lunchtime sandwiches working out at 15p per day for the ham.
I also buy meat in bulk from our local butcher, split it and vacuum pack it in meal size amounts. Vacuum sealing really cuts down on the amount of freezer burn that stuff suffers from.

I had the Amazon Basics vacuum sealer which is about £25 when in the sales and it lasted probably about 6 years of light use and in theory could do jars but didnt come with the hose to do so. Was still working in the end but its suction had got weaker.
Replaced it with Anova "pro" model which is a bit pricey but have been using their sous vide stick for years and happy with it. The one thing I like about it above the Amazon one is that it does a double line seal automatically which for sous vide is probably more important as you want redundancy in case on seal fails... dont want to come back and find your whole pork leg has been in the water for 36 hours0
